Output 5fbbd19da940f313a6d1082c7ebec8a760178a654c9e4c1dfd0e7b1e6bb6e2db:0

value
253776020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abfeccd572cda3e1f0adfbb17e6a568296569e2a OP_EQUAL
address
3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
transaction
5fbbd19da940f313a6d1082c7ebec8a760178a654c9e4c1dfd0e7b1e6bb6e2db
confirmations
542990
spent
true